Submission guidelines

Two Rivers Press considers book proposals that fit its areas of publishing: local interest (Reading and the surrounding area), art and nature, botanical art, original poetry, poetry in translation, and illustrated poetry classics. What to send: a brief outline of the proposed project, and some sample material if available. Poetry: the agency is not currently open for poetry book submissions, though it encourages submissions of individual poems for RiversSide from poets in the Reading area. RiversSide (online gallery for individual poems, prose and pictures): short articles or essays on non-fiction topics with a local flavour are welcomed, on topics such as art, industry, sport, urban nature, psychogeography, lesser-known buildings and spaces, and unsung cultural heroes. Word count: RiversSide articles should be between 500 and 2000 words. How to submit: email anne@tworiverspress.com with a few details for a book, article or poem idea for RiversSide.
